■掲示板に戻る■
1-
101-
201-
301-
401-
501-
601-
701-
801-
901-
1001-
最新50
レス数が1000を超えています。残念ながら全部は表示しません。
PostgreSQL or MySQL
1 :
名無しさん
:2000/04/12(水) 19:03
Apache+PHP/FIで検索システムを作ろうと思っています
PostgreSQLとMySQLのどちらがおすすめですか?
ご意見きかせてください
規模は小さいです&日本語必須です
サーバはLinux(Vine)を考えています
926 :
名無しさん@お腹いっぱい。
:03/04/03 14:26
>920
バッファを更新してからWALに書きまつ。
927 :
920
:03/04/03 14:36
>>926
返答ありがとうございます。
で、バッファとはwal_bufferのことですよね。
wal_buffer => WALログはわかるんですが、というかあたりまえですが、
それともここでいうバッファとはshared_bufferのことですか。
そうするとWRITE AHEAD LOG じゃなくなりますよね。
shared_bufferは読みだし専用なのかなあ。
でも、そうすると変更された(walに溜っている変更分)は
どうやってshared_bufferに反映されるのだろう?
↑ こんなところが疑問点なんですけど。
今、トランザクション関係の本を読んでいますが、
原理の説明ばかりで具体例がないので理解できないで困ってます。
928 :
名無しさん@お腹いっぱい。
:03/04/03 15:17
>927
違います。wal_bufferではなくshared_bufferです。
shared_bufferを更新してから、WALに書いてます。
ただ、今見てみたんですけど、
ページのバッファにタプルを追加するのはWALの前でやってるんですけど、
バッファのdirty bitを立てるのはWALの後でやってますね。
929 :
名無しさん@お腹いっぱい。
:03/04/03 15:20
恐らく更新の際の順序は、
1. shared_bufferを更新
2. WALを書き込み
3. shared_bufferにdirty bit(ページ更新フラグ)
4. (かなり遅れて)shared_bufferをページに反映
となると思われます。
つーことは、WALは「何に対して先行しているのか」と言えば、
「ページファイルの更新に対して先行」ということになるのかな。
930 :
920
:03/04/04 12:17
>>928,929
ありがとうございます。
早速プログラムを読んで、、、、といいたいところですが、
プログラム経験がないもんで、自分で確認できないです。
だから説明されたことを念頭に、もう一度ドキュメントを読み直して確認してみます。
PostgreSQLのいい本がほしいなあ。
931 :
926
:03/04/05 03:04
ちなみに、ソース読むなら backend/access/heap/heapam.c の
heap_insert() 関数あたりを読むと、なんとなく分かるよ。
> PostgreSQLのいい本がほしいなあ。
売れる見込みがないとね・・・難しいよね。
932 :
名無しさん@お腹いっぱい。
:03/04/05 03:15
>>931
内部構造とかの解説となるとマイナーバージョンアップで
すぐかわっちゃうからねえ。特定のバージョン限定とか、
0.1分古いのまでとなると、なかなか売れにくいだろうねえ。
933 :
名無しさん@お腹いっぱい。
:03/04/06 03:43
PL/pgSQL にて
execute で動的に select 文を実行した場合の結果の受け取り方が解りません
マニュアルには、update とか create しか載ってないみたいなのですが
動的なSQLの結果を受け取ることは不可能なのでしょうか?
934 :
名無しさん@お腹いっぱい。
:03/04/06 03:52
ごめんなさい FOR ... ECECUTE で出来るみたいでした。
しかし、なせ select into が使えないのか、おおよその想像はできますが
やっぱり select into が使えた方が便利ですね。
お騒がせしました。
935 :
名無しさん@お腹いっぱい。
:03/04/06 04:09
>>934
パンチミスがあるみたいですが、実際には、こんな感じね
declare
rec record;
begin
wSQL := ''SELECT aaaa as D1 FROM bbbb where cccc='' || $1;
for rec in EXECUTE wSQL loop
ATAI := rec.MOKU;
end loop;
end;
936 :
名無しさん@お腹いっぱい。
:03/04/07 20:12
psql 7.2.2 です。
translate('ABCDEFG', 'AB', 'XY') が 'XYCDEFG' に、
translate('ABCDEFG', 'AZ', 'XY') が 'XBCDEFG' になります。
これは仕様上正しい挙動ですか?
937 :
名無しさん@お腹いっぱい。
:03/04/07 20:22
上は、AがXになってBがYになるんでしょ?
下は、AがXになってZがYになるんでしょ?
正しいと思うが。
938 :
名無しさん@お腹いっぱい。
:03/04/08 11:03
>>936
どうなってほしいの?
939 :
山崎渉
:03/04/17 12:00
(^^)
940 :
山崎渉
:03/04/20 06:18
∧_∧
( ^^ )< ぬるぽ(^^)
941 :
堕天使
:03/04/20 18:55
http://life.fam.cx/
942 :
名無しさん@お腹いっぱい。
:03/04/21 03:07
おまいらのmy.cnf見せてください。
943 :
名無しさん@お腹いっぱい。
:03/04/21 18:22
今まで、私1人が使うDBであるために1つのDBを1つのアカウントで
運用して来ましたが、5月からこのDBを課内全員で利用する事に
なってしまいました。
これに伴って、課長クラスは更新は可能だが一般社員は入力のみしか出来ない
とかアカウントの権限によって更新方法を制限させたいのですが、
PostgreSQLでテーブル毎にユーザの更新権限を設定する事はできませんか?
そもそも、DB単位でも無理なのでしょうか?
プログラムレベルでも可能なのですが、ODBCで繋いで無理やり変更されたり
するのも嫌なのでなんとかPostgreSQL側でできないかと調べ中です。
良い案はありませんか?
944 :
名無しさん@お腹いっぱい。
:03/04/21 21:21
GRANT
945 :
名無しさん@Meadow
:03/04/21 22:12
あとidentも忘れずに
946 :
名無しさん@お腹いっぱい。
:03/04/22 00:18
同じことするならどっちが簡単?
947 :
名無しさん@お腹いっぱい。
:03/04/22 05:39
ODBCで繋いで無理矢理って、いったいどういうネットワークの設定を
しているんだかと小一時間…
ふつ〜、そんなのフロント側で認証機構持たせるだろ
948 :
名無しさん@お腹いっぱい。
:03/04/23 17:53
http://www.postgresql.org/
dj?
(´・ω・`)ショボーン
949 :
名無しさん@お腹いっぱい。
:03/04/24 21:24
>>947
俺にはオマエさんが言っている意味の方がわからん。
フロント側で承認なんてあっても無意味だろ、無理槍なんだから。
950 :
名無しさん@お腹いっぱい。
:03/04/25 12:39
>>949
バックに無理矢理繋げられるようなネットワークの設定にしておるのか、お前。
951 :
名無しさん@お腹いっぱい。
:03/04/25 15:12
他人が無理やり変なことをするんじゃなくて信頼できるユーザ本人が、
やるって話みたいだし、だから彼はユーザ毎の権限の設定方法を尋ねてたのでは?
5432ポートで繋ぐようなシステムの場合だと、許される権限の信頼できるユーザの
無謀な処理を食い止めることは難しいと思うが如何かな?
ODBCで接続可能だとすれば、アカウントとパスワードを隠しても
簡単にパスワードを見る事は可能なんで意味ないし。
その辺りも含めて良い方法があるのなら提示してください >> 950
(PHP使って127.0.0.1 からしか使わせないってのは無しね。)
952 :
名無しさん@お腹いっぱい。
:03/04/26 00:18
フロントからしか接続できないようにするって考えはないのか、こいつ
953 :
名無しさん@お腹いっぱい。
:03/04/26 00:58
例えばどうやって?
954 :
名無しさん@お腹いっぱい。
:03/04/26 02:01
>>952 そんなことできるの?
955 :
名無しさん@お腹いっぱい。
:03/04/26 02:05
SSHで認証すればいいだろ、素人かこいつら
956 :
955
:03/04/26 02:07
ごめん流れ読んでなかった、
SSHで認証ってのはちょっと違ってます
スマソ
957 :
名無しさん@お腹いっぱい。
:03/04/26 02:38
だからフロントで承認して他から接続できなく作るんだって
958 :
名無しさん@お腹いっぱい。
:03/04/26 17:15
独自に認証する仕組みを作るって話?
それにしても 951が言ってる内容はクリアできないよね。
libpq使うにしてもODBCにしてもパスワードは知ってるんでしょ?
だったらGRANTで権限つける程度しかできないんじゃないの?
959 :
名無しさん@お腹いっぱい。
:03/04/26 19:17
>>952,957
IPアドレス認証、パスワード認証、
以外でフロント認証/承認?ってあるの?
960 :
名無しさん@お腹いっぱい。
:03/04/26 20:53
性善説
961 :
名無しさん@お腹いっぱい。
:03/04/27 00:40
フロント認証とは性善説であるってこと?
悪意あるユーザなぞは最初から存在しない、
つまり、認証事態が無意味であったとしても不正な行為は行われないと?
ありがとうございました
962 :
名無しさん@お腹いっぱい。
:03/04/28 03:44
957、952、950 とかはアフォ? まぁいいや。
>>951、958
PostgreSQL ってパスワードは普通のテーブルに書いてあるの?
963 :
名無しさん@お腹いっぱい。
:03/04/28 19:53
959-962=自作自演のキチガイ
964 :
名無しさん@お腹いっぱい。
:03/04/29 23:19
いいんだけど >>952 に対しての >>953-954 の質問への
返事を興味深深で待っているのだが、なぜ返事を書かないの?
ひょっとして嘘ですか?
965 :
名無しさん@お腹いっぱい。
:03/04/30 00:38
いいんだけど >>962 に書いてある「興味深深」の意味について
返事を興味津々で待っているのだが、なぜ返事を書かないの?
ひょっとして鞭ですか?
966 :
名無しさん@お腹いっぱい。
:03/04/30 01:12
このスレも終りだね
このスレの誕生から今までの文章を読み返して感じたことは
頭悪すぎるってことに尽きる
967 :
名無しさん@お腹いっぱい。
:03/04/30 20:24
837みたいなしったかキチガイが居ついちまったからな。
968 :
名無しさん@お腹いっぱい。
:03/05/01 05:37
次スレ立ってます。
オープンソースDataBase
http://pc.2ch.net/test/read.cgi/unix/1051732378/
969 :
837
:03/05/01 23:55
>>967 屈折した愛情表現でつね
970 :
山崎渉
:03/05/22 02:04
━―━―━―━―━―━―━―━―━[JR山崎駅(^^)]━―━―━―━―━―━―━―━―━―
971 :
名無しさん@お腹いっぱい。
:03/07/02 22:50
10人の方から応募があり、3人の方に配布しましたが、
一人の人からは、初めから、何の連絡も無く、
一人の方からは、きついご指摘があって、3日がかりで対応させ、
最後の一人の方からは、先週の日曜日から連絡がありません。
972 :
名無しさん@お腹いっぱい。
:03/07/09 18:52
データベース板
http://pc2.2ch.net/db/
973 :
山崎 渉
:03/07/15 11:37
__∧_∧_
|( ^^ )| <寝るぽ(^^)
|\⌒⌒⌒\
\ |⌒⌒⌒~| 山崎渉
~ ̄ ̄ ̄ ̄
974 :
名無しさん@お腹いっぱい。
:03/07/16 22:17
ひょっとしてここ、ウニ板の最古スレ?
975 :
名無しさん@お腹いっぱい。
:03/07/18 02:59
wget -U "Monazilla/1.00"
http://pc.2ch.net/unix/subject.txt
sort -n < subject.txt | more
そうですね。
976 :
名無しさん@お腹いっぱい。
:03/07/18 07:49
オープンソースDataBase
http://pc.2ch.net/test/read.cgi/unix/1051732378/
PostgreSQL 2テーブル目
http://pc2.2ch.net/test/read.cgi/db/1056944337/
mysqlについて語ろう
http://pc2.2ch.net/test/read.cgi/db/1056947097/
977 :
名無しさん@お腹いっぱい。
:03/07/25 16:11
記念パカキコ
978 :
ぼるじょあ
◆yBEncckFOU
:03/08/02 05:07
∧_∧ ∧_∧
ピュ.ー ( ・3・) ( ^^ ) <これからも僕たちを応援して下さいね(^^)。
=〔~∪ ̄ ̄ ̄∪ ̄ ̄〕
= ◎――――――◎ 山崎渉&ぼるじょあ
979 :
名無しさん@お腹いっぱい。
:03/08/31 14:18
記念カキコそろそろ1000いくか!?
980 :
名無しさん@お腹いっぱい。
:03/09/15 12:47
この前書いたのまだあるし
981 :
名無しさん@お腹いっぱい。
:03/09/15 15:21
埋め立て協力
982 :
次スレ案内
:03/09/16 11:06
オープンソースDataBase
http://pc.2ch.net/test/read.cgi/unix/1051732378/l50
PostgreSQL 2テーブル目
http://pc2.2ch.net/test/read.cgi/db/1056944337/l50
mysqlについて語ろう
http://pc2.2ch.net/test/read.cgi/db/1056947097/l50
983 :
次スレ案内
:03/09/16 11:07
オープンソースDataBase
http://pc.2ch.net/test/read.cgi/unix/1051732378/l50
PostgreSQL 2テーブル目
http://pc2.2ch.net/test/read.cgi/db/1056944337/l50
mysqlについて語ろう
http://pc2.2ch.net/test/read.cgi/db/1056947097/l50
984 :
次スレ案内
:03/09/16 11:07
オープンソースDataBase
http://pc.2ch.net/test/read.cgi/unix/1051732378/l50
PostgreSQL 2テーブル目
http://pc2.2ch.net/test/read.cgi/db/1056944337/l50
mysqlについて語ろう
http://pc2.2ch.net/test/read.cgi/db/1056947097/l50
985 :
次スレ案内
:03/09/16 11:08
オープンソースDataBase
http://pc.2ch.net/test/read.cgi/unix/1051732378/l50
PostgreSQL 2テーブル目
http://pc2.2ch.net/test/read.cgi/db/1056944337/l50
mysqlについて語ろう
http://pc2.2ch.net/test/read.cgi/db/1056947097/l50
986 :
次スレ案内
:03/09/16 11:08
オープンソースDataBase
http://pc.2ch.net/test/read.cgi/unix/1051732378/l50
PostgreSQL 2テーブル目
http://pc2.2ch.net/test/read.cgi/db/1056944337/l50
mysqlについて語ろう
http://pc2.2ch.net/test/read.cgi/db/1056947097/l50
987 :
次スレ案内
:03/09/16 11:09
オープンソースDataBase
http://pc.2ch.net/test/read.cgi/unix/1051732378/l50
PostgreSQL 2テーブル目
http://pc2.2ch.net/test/read.cgi/db/1056944337/l50
mysqlについて語ろう
http://pc2.2ch.net/test/read.cgi/db/1056947097/l50
988 :
次スレ案内
:03/09/16 11:09
オープンソースDataBase
http://pc.2ch.net/test/read.cgi/unix/1051732378/l50
PostgreSQL 2テーブル目
http://pc2.2ch.net/test/read.cgi/db/1056944337/l50
mysqlについて語ろう
http://pc2.2ch.net/test/read.cgi/db/1056947097/l50
989 :
次スレ案内
:03/09/16 11:10
オープンソースDataBase
http://pc.2ch.net/test/read.cgi/unix/1051732378/l50
PostgreSQL 2テーブル目
http://pc2.2ch.net/test/read.cgi/db/1056944337/l50
mysqlについて語ろう
http://pc2.2ch.net/test/read.cgi/db/1056947097/l50
990 :
次スレ案内
:03/09/16 11:10
オープンソースDataBase
http://pc.2ch.net/test/read.cgi/unix/1051732378/l50
PostgreSQL 2テーブル目
http://pc2.2ch.net/test/read.cgi/db/1056944337/l50
mysqlについて語ろう
http://pc2.2ch.net/test/read.cgi/db/1056947097/l50
991 :
次スレ案内
:03/09/16 12:02
オープンソースDataBase
http://pc.2ch.net/test/read.cgi/unix/1051732378/l50
PostgreSQL 2テーブル目
http://pc2.2ch.net/test/read.cgi/db/1056944337/l50
mysqlについて語ろう
http://pc2.2ch.net/test/read.cgi/db/1056947097/l50
992 :
次スレ案内
:03/09/16 12:03
オープンソースDataBase
http://pc.2ch.net/test/read.cgi/unix/1051732378/l50
PostgreSQL 2テーブル目
http://pc2.2ch.net/test/read.cgi/db/1056944337/l50
mysqlについて語ろう
http://pc2.2ch.net/test/read.cgi/db/1056947097/l50
993 :
次スレ案内
:03/09/16 12:03
オープンソースDataBase
http://pc.2ch.net/test/read.cgi/unix/1051732378/l50
PostgreSQL 2テーブル目
http://pc2.2ch.net/test/read.cgi/db/1056944337/l50
mysqlについて語ろう
http://pc2.2ch.net/test/read.cgi/db/1056947097/l50
994 :
次スレ案内
:03/09/16 12:04
オープンソースDataBase
http://pc.2ch.net/test/read.cgi/unix/1051732378/l50
PostgreSQL 2テーブル目
http://pc2.2ch.net/test/read.cgi/db/1056944337/l50
mysqlについて語ろう
http://pc2.2ch.net/test/read.cgi/db/1056947097/l50
995 :
次スレ案内
:03/09/16 12:04
オープンソースDataBase
http://pc.2ch.net/test/read.cgi/unix/1051732378/l50
PostgreSQL 2テーブル目
http://pc2.2ch.net/test/read.cgi/db/1056944337/l50
mysqlについて語ろう
http://pc2.2ch.net/test/read.cgi/db/1056947097/l50
996 :
次スレ案内
:03/09/16 12:05
オープンソースDataBase
http://pc.2ch.net/test/read.cgi/unix/1051732378/l50
PostgreSQL 2テーブル目
http://pc2.2ch.net/test/read.cgi/db/1056944337/l50
mysqlについて語ろう
http://pc2.2ch.net/test/read.cgi/db/1056947097/l50
997 :
次スレ案内
:03/09/16 12:05
オープンソースDataBase
http://pc.2ch.net/test/read.cgi/unix/1051732378/l50
PostgreSQL 2テーブル目
http://pc2.2ch.net/test/read.cgi/db/1056944337/l50
mysqlについて語ろう
http://pc2.2ch.net/test/read.cgi/db/1056947097/l50
998 :
次スレ案内
:03/09/16 12:05
オープンソースDataBase
http://pc.2ch.net/test/read.cgi/unix/1051732378/l50
PostgreSQL 2テーブル目
http://pc2.2ch.net/test/read.cgi/db/1056944337/l50
mysqlについて語ろう
http://pc2.2ch.net/test/read.cgi/db/1056947097/l50
999 :
次スレ案内
:03/09/16 12:06
オープンソースDataBase
http://pc.2ch.net/test/read.cgi/unix/1051732378/l50
PostgreSQL 2テーブル目
http://pc2.2ch.net/test/read.cgi/db/1056944337/l50
mysqlについて語ろう
http://pc2.2ch.net/test/read.cgi/db/1056947097/l50
1000 :
名無しさん@お腹いっぱい。
:03/09/16 12:24
1000
1001 :
1001
:Over 1000 Thread
このスレッドは1000を超えました。
もう書けないので、新しいスレッドを立ててくださいです。。。
read.cgi ver5.26+ (01/10/21-)